Reporting Andrew arrest, robot reporters at Mediahuis and Dom's verdict on Prince Harry trial

from The Future of Media, Explained - from Press Gazette

Dominic Ponsford and Charlotte Tobitt talk about how journalists broke news of Andrew Mountbatten-Windsor's arrest and why they named him despite the privacy risk.They also discuss a plan by Mediahuis to cover "first-line" news with AI agents, and Dom gives his (somewhat premature) verdict on the Prince Harry and others versus Associated Newspapers privacy trial.
